Method for making pipe centralizer having low-friction coating
Abstract:
A method of fabricating a centralizer for a tubular body in a wellbore is provided herein. The method includes providing a centralizer, wherein the centralizer include an elongated body having an inner surface and an outer surface, and wherein the inner surface defines a bore there through. The bore is dimensioned to slidingly receive a tubular body. The method also includes applying a first low-coefficient of friction treatment to the inner surface and the outer surface using a ferritic nitro-carburizing process. The method further includes depositing a second low-coefficient of friction treatment onto at least the inner surface. The coatings are designed to provide a reduced coefficient of friction on the surfaces.
